Hello, I'm

Ilham Fauzan

I'm

About

I am a dedicated web developer with experience in building and developing functional and aesthetic websites. I have skills in various programming languages ​​and web technologies, and always try to keep learning and following the latest trends in the world of technology.

Ilham Fauzan

Web Developer & Programmer.

I have experience in frontend and backend web development, as well as expertise in user interface (UI/UX) design. With a detail-focused approach and optimal results, I am committed to providing innovative and efficient digital solutions.

  • Birthday: March 14, 1999
  • Phone: +62 88218812348
  • City: Cimahi City, Indonesia
  • Age:
  • Email: ilhamfauzan450@gmail.com
  • Degree: Bachelor

I believe that collaboration and effective communication are the keys to success in any project. I am always ready to work with a team or independently, with the aim of achieving the best results for clients and end users.

Resume

Professional experience, education, and notable achievements throughout my career.

Professional Experience

Industry roles & work history

Junior Web Developer

PT. BPR MEKAR ADIDANA

Feb 2023 – Aug 2023
  • Job Description: Created a web application for PT BPR Mekar Adidana using the Django framework. The application serves as a banking information system accessible to the bank's customers.
  • Area of Responsibility: Full-stack development (Back-end and Front-end), website security.
  • Technology Used: Python, JavaScript, HTML, CSS, Bootstrap 5, Django, MySQL.
  • Tools Used: Visual Studio Code and Postman.

Python Web Developer

PT. Cakra Tekno Nusantara

Sep 2023 – Present
  • Job Description: Create and develop innovative web-based systems for various projects and product innovations. The websites integrate artificial intelligence to enhance functionality and user experience.
  • Area of Responsibility: Full-stack development (Back-end and Front-end), website security, create restful APIs, deploy programs and ensure websites run safely in production.
  • Technology Used: Python, JavaScript, HTML, CSS, Bootstrap 5, Django, VUE, FastApi, ExpressJS, Agora, Postgresql, Alembic, Docker, JWT, SocketIo, Midtrans, Xendit, OAuth and SSO.
  • Tools Used: Visual Studio Code, PGAdmin, Postman, mRemoteNG, Linux and GIT.

Education

Academic background & qualifications

Bachelor's degree in Computer Science (S.Kom)

UNIVERSITAS KOMPUTER INDONESIA

Oct 2018 – Sep 2022

Graduated with a GPA of 3.48 and received the Rector's Scholarship from 2020-2022. Developed a strong foundation in computer science principles and practices. Gained expertise in software development, algorithms, and system design. Actively participated in various projects and research, enhancing skills in robotics, IoT, machine learning, and computer vision. Demonstrated a commitment to academic excellence and innovation in technology.

Activities & Projects

Organizations, competitions & side projects

Organizational Experience

UNIKOM ROBOTIC DIVISION

Software Engineer, Student Activity

Dec 2018 – Sep 2022
  • Gained practical experience in software engineering and mechanical systems as a member of the Unikom Robotics Division.
  • Conducted research and prepared for international robot competitions.
  • Participated and led several IoT-themed competitions, including research, maintenance, and development of the Unikom icon robot.
  • Collaborated with a multidisciplinary team, managing projects and leveraging diverse expertise.
Competition

JASA RAHARJA YOUTH INNOVATION CONTEST

Driver Drowsiness Detection System

Sep 2020 – Dec 2020
  • Project Description: Jasa Raharja holds a competition to prevent traffic accidents. We created a Driver Drowsiness Detection System that warns drowsy drivers and can be accessed via smartphones.
  • Technology Used: Mini PC, Camera, Android.
  • Area of Responsibility: System requirements analysis, drowsiness detection programming.
  • Languages and Tools: Python, Java.
Project

SMART ATTENDANCE PROJECT

CV. Techira Indonesia & SMK N 1 Talaga

Oct 2021 – Dec 2021
  • Project Description: SMK N 1 Talaga and CV. Techira Indonesia are developing a face recognition attendance system for schools, tested by over 200 students.
  • Technology Used: Mini PC, Arduino, Camera, LCD Touchscreen.
  • Areas of Responsibility: System requirements analysis, face detection programming, attendance programming, interface programming.
  • Languages and Tools: C++ (Arduino IDE), Python, PHP.

Portfolio

  • Enterprise Applications
  • Projects
  • Individual Projects
  • Competitions
  • Certificates
Rocky
Rocky
(PT. Cakra Tekno Nusantara)
Completed
Sygma
Sygma
(PT. Cakra Tekno Nusantara)
Completed
Meetha
Meetha
(PT. Cakra Tekno Nusantara)
Completed
Cakra Ai
Cakra Ai
(PT. Cakra Tekno Nusantara)
Completed
Banking Information System
Banking Information System
(PT. BPR Mekar Adidana)
Completed
Core Billing
Core Billing
(PT. Cakra Tekno Nusantara)
Completed
POC Pothole Detection
POC Pothole Detection
(PT. Cakra Tekno Nusantara)
Completed
MicroServices
MicroServices
(PT. Cakra Tekno Nusantara)
Completed
SocketService
SocketService
(PT. Cakra Tekno Nusantara)
Completed
Social Media Analytics
Social Media Analytics
(PT. Cakra Tekno Nusantara)
Completed
Chatbot Studio
Chatbot Studio
(PT. Cakra Tekno Nusantara)
Completed
ChatBot-Customer Service
ChatBot-Customer Service
(PT. Cakra Tekno Nusantara)
Completed
Smart Attendance
Smart Attendance
(CV. Techira Indonesia & SMK N 1 Talaga)
Completed
SantaraX Company Profile
SantaraX Company Profile
(SantaraX)
In Development
Digital Invitation Studio
Digital Invitation Studio
(SantaraX)
In Development
CafePOS
CafePOS
(SantaraX)
In Development
J&N Gold
J&N Gold
(PT. Citra Sumber Emas)
Completed
SmartPlant
SmartPlant
Completed
Driver Safety Assist
Driver Safety Assist
Completed
Drowsiness Detection System
Drowsiness Detection System
Completed
LockerIn
LockerIn
Completed
Toefl 500
Toefl 500
Completed
Junior Web Developer
Junior Web Developer
Completed
Contest Award 2020
Contest Award 2020
Completed

Skills

Technical expertise across web development, integrations, DevOps, IoT, robotics, and machine learning.

HTML, CSS & JS

I possess a solid foundation in front-end web development, with extensive experience in creating responsive and interactive website designs using HTML, CSS, and JavaScript. My skills allow me to craft visually appealing and user-friendly interfaces that enhance user experience across various devices.

Web Framework

I am well-versed in using a variety of web frameworks such as Django, Vue.js, and FastAPI to develop robust and scalable full-stack applications. My expertise in these frameworks enables me to efficiently handle both front-end and back-end development tasks, ensuring seamless functionality and performance.

Integration & Payment Systems

I have a strong capability in integrating third-party applications and payment systems, such as Midtrans and Xendit, into websites. This includes setting up secure payment gateways, managing API integrations, and ensuring smooth transaction processes to enhance the overall functionality and user experience of the website.

Database Management

I am proficient in managing databases using MySQL and PostgreSQL, along with tools like PGAdmin. My skills encompass designing efficient database schemas, performing complex queries, and ensuring data integrity and security for web applications, thereby supporting their backend functionalities effectively.

API Development

I am skilled in creating and managing RESTful APIs using frameworks like Django, FastAPI, and ExpressJS. My experience includes integrating third-party services through APIs, implementing OAuth and SSO for secure authentication and authorization, and ensuring robust and scalable API architectures.

DevOps and Deployment

I have significant experience in DevOps practices and deployment processes, including the use of Docker for containerization. My expertise ensures that applications are deployed in secure and scalable environments, with continuous integration and delivery pipelines that maintain high availability and performance in production.

IoT (Internet of Things)

I have a proven track record in developing Internet of Things (IoT) systems, including projects like driver drowsiness detection and the Unikom icon robot. My work involves using sensors, mini PCs, and Arduino devices to create smart systems that can interact with the physical world and provide valuable data and automation capabilities.

Roboticist

With extensive experience in robotics, I have developed and programmed robots for various international competitions. I have collaborated with multidisciplinary teams to work on complex robotics projects, leveraging my skills in both software engineering and mechanical systems to achieve innovative solutions and successful outcomes.

Machine Learning

I have implemented machine learning models for a range of applications, such as face detection systems for attendance tracking. My expertise includes understanding and applying various machine learning algorithms, data preprocessing, and model training to develop intelligent systems that can learn from and adapt to new data.

Contact

Feel free to contact me if you have job offers or collaboration opportunities. I am ready to assist you in completing various projects with high dedication and professionalism.

Location:

Indonesia

Call:

+62 88218812348

Interested in Working Together?

Check out my CV for more details about my work and experience.

Send a Message